🌍Riga

Pros
  • +Lower cost of living and rent than most Western European capitals
  • +Good, reliable internet with high fixed broadband speeds and growing 5G coverage
  • +Atmospheric UNESCO-listed Old Town with cobbled streets and churches
  • +Strong café culture with several laptop-friendly specialty coffee shops
Cons
  • Winters are long, dark and cold with snow and ice common
  • Weather can be grey and damp for long stretches outside summer months
  • Job and networking opportunities are more limited than in larger EU capitals
  • Some infrastructure and buildings outside the centre feel a bit dated

🇪🇸Almería

Pros
  • +One of Europe's sunniest cities with 300+ days of sunshine
  • +Very affordable cost of living compared to other Spanish cities
  • +Beautiful pristine beaches at Cabo de Gata Natural Park
  • +Authentic Spanish atmosphere without tourist crowds
Cons
  • Limited direct international flight connections
  • Smaller coworking scene compared to major cities
  • Public transport could be improved
  • Very hot summers can exceed 35°C
